Data Center Network: Researchers Demonstrate a New World Record for Data Transfer at 186 Gbps
According to PhysOrg.com, using commercially available 100 Gbps equipment like that from Dell Force10, the optical data center network was set-up by Canada's Advanced Research and Innovation Network (CANARIE) and BCNET, a non-profit, shared IT services organization. As per the report, the team was able to reach transfer rates of 98 Gbps between the University of Victoria Computing Center in Victoria, BC, and the Washington State Convention Center in Seattle.

Data Center Network Company Dell Force10 Certifies QLogic 10Gb Ethernet Adapters
Recently, Dell Force10 announced that it had completed interoperability testing with a new series of data center network adapters from QLogic. The 8200 Series of 10Gb Ethernet converged network adapters and the 3200 Series 10GbE network adapters from QLogic have been fully tested. After the rigorous testing, they were certified as interoperable with Dell Force10 S-Series S4810 ultra low-latency 10/49 GbE Top-of-Rack switches.

Data Center Network Security: An Underestimated Necessity
Industry leaders are eager to know more about mobile security, big data analytics, APTs and cloud security. But what about data center network security? While the concept may seem uneventful or boring, it's a real issue that shouldn't be overlooked.
According to this Network World report, ESG Research released the results of a recent survey that found that 51 percent of networking professionals identified data center network security as their biggest challenge. This was followed by 44 percent of participants seeing problems in network performance and another 37 percent struggling while managing the network.

Traffic Spikes: Will They Hit Your Data Center Network?
A recent white paper from Dell Force 10, entitled "Will Traffic Spikes Overwhelm Your Data Center Network?", does a good job analyzing such threats to your network.
Virtualization, of course, for all its advantages, plays a large part in such dangers. "Not only is network traffic increasing, but the potential for very large network traffic spikes has increased as well," the paper notes, adding that "with each of these virtualized servers, each rack now hosts between 160 and 400 application instances."

Force10's Open Network Automation Efficiently Manages Virtual Data Centers
To lower cost of computing, along with improved uptime and application performance with raised corporate productivity, data centers have been slowly migrating to virtual environment. However, managing this transition built on pool of virtual resources is not smooth. Keeping all of the virtual resources in sync is a near-impossible task for any data center of significant size. Thanks to automation, it is playing an important role in helping data center engineers better manage virtual resources. Without automation, data center managers have to manually re-provision and optimize server, storage and network resources every time the smallest change in the environment occurs.
